The GATHERING is for folks from all over, from beginner to pros, people who love nature and are interested in creating with natural materials like twigs, willow, gourds, pine needles, stone, leather, and lots more. it's a casual and creative time, kind of a summer camp for adults.

andyrae3.jpg

Mineral Point is an artists community of historic 1840s stone buildings encircled by scenic wooded hills and small dairy farms.

Shake Rag Alley, a non-profit arts education organization, is a cluster of quaint log and stone buildings around an ancient spring surrounded by trees and lush vegetation.

Shake Rag Alley is a short walking distance to working artists studios, galleries, bookstore, shopping, a small cheese factory, railroad museum,and downtown restaurants, including a microbrewery and a coffeehouse.

The Shake Rag Alley complex includes 9 historic buildings including a coffee and gift shop, an 1840's Coach House which offers 3 guest rooms with private baths, an 1832 log cabin (the oldest structure in Mineral Point), and a blacksmith shop.

WOODLANDERS RUSTIC SHOWCASE & SALE

Show and sell your work in the Rustic Showcase & Sale, beginning on Friday afternoon, July 11 through Monday, July 14. Rustic furniture and twig art by Woodlanders registrants will be displayed for sale in Longbranch Gallery, a stunning venue for rustic furniture and art located in downtown Mineral Point, near Shake Rag Alley

lbdisplay.jpg
Longbranch Gallery features rustic, folk & fine art

Woodlander participants & instructors will have a unique opportunity to show and sell their work during the days they are attending the Gathering, July 11-14, 2008. You can place a limited number of pieces of your work to show and sell at the Longbranch Gallery, a beautifully restored 1840's stone building in downtown Mineral Point (about 1 1/2 blocks from Shake Rag Alley).







Longbranch Gallery currently features rustic, folk and fine art, with the greatest emphasis on rustic furniture. The Longbranch will make space available to showcase Woodlanders work, staff the showcase, and promote the event to the public for viewing and for sale. This event is being made available only to Gathering participants.
